The Cokin Creative Filter System consists of a rectangular plastic filter holder with four slots (one for Cokin rotating filters and three for rectangular ones), a variety of optional adapter rings which click into place and rotate, and many optical resin filters.
There are two Cokin sizes, "A" & "P". The "A" series is adequate for 35mm cameras and camcorders and fits filter sizes from 36-62mm. The "P" series covers diameters from 48-82mm and is generally preferred for everything, particularly wide angle lenses. Over 100 filters and a wide range of accessories are available for each system, i.e. modular lens hoods, lens caps, and storage boxes.

Comments about Cokin "P" Series - Filter Holder, 62mm Adapter Ring and 28 Page Pamphlet:
simple ad effective, allows to use all Cokin filters. Important to buy the adapter ring corresponding to the filter size of your lens, the holder and a few filters to experiment. I bought as well a ND filter to allow long exposure with larger aperture, as well a graduated fog filter and a graduated ND filter. Very solid construction, the holder allows maximum 4 filters simultaneously, which is plenty for my usage. Haven't found that many issues with it yet, shot twice with it with pleasant results.

Comments about Cokin "P" Series - Filter Holder, 62mm Adapter Ring and 28 Page Pamphlet:
I bought the P-holder along w/ some filters to save cost so when I add another lens to my existing line up I don't need to buy another sets of filters for the new lens. I like to shoot landscape and the problem w/ the P-holder is that vignetting occurs at 17 mm, which is the range I mostly use in landscape photography. I had to cut of 1 slot of the filter holder (outermost) to prevent this afterwards its ok, i don't even have to remove my screw in UV/ protective filter.
